Barbados Horse Racing Vacations
A great spectator sport in Barbados is horse racing with excellent facilities at the Barbados Turf Club located at the Garrison Savannah in St. Michael. They hold regular race meetings and there are betting offices on site to place your bets. It is great day out for the whole family, especially if you come for the 1st Saturday of March for the Sandy Lane Gold Cup.

Barbados Polo
Another wonderful spectator sport is Polo, which is played widely in Barbados. There are four polo fields that hold regular matches and they are Holders, Lion Castle, Waterhall and Clifton. Like Hockey and Cricket, Polo enjoys hosting international teams from around the world to compete against Barbadian teams on their fields. Barbados Football
Football is played quite widely on the island and there is even a Barbadian Football League, and football coaches working on the island to improve team skills. You can usually catch a game to watch at Dover Playing Fields at the end of St. Lawrence Gap both mid week and on the weekend. For national games the Barbados national team play their games at the Barbados National Stadium. Youth teams often travel to the UK for experience and it is quite usual for UK youth football teams to come to Barbados on a footballing holiday.

Barbados Surfing
Surfing is a big sport in Barbados, with professional surfers heading up the crashing waves of the Atlantic on the east coast. In Bathsheba you will find the 'Soup Bowl' where the International Reef Surfing Competition is held every November. For the beginner and moderate surfer some good but calmer waves can be found at Freights Bay on the south coast. There are a number of companies offering board rental and surfing lessons.
